'Greater part of the second half of book is given over to literal translations of ... chapter of Abhava from Gangesa's Tattvacintamani and Raghunatha's ... Nanvada.'
'The texts of Gangesa and Raghunatha ... from the Bibliotheca Indica edition of the Tattvacintamani ... (Calcutta, Asiatic Society of Bengal, 1884-1901)'.
Based on the author's thesis, Harvard University.
Appendix. Sanskrit text (p. 171-193):--A. The Abhava-vada of Gangesa.--B. The Nan-vada of Raghunatha.
Bibliography : p. 195-200.
